The photo essay of today is linked to the tragic story of The Grieving Parents, a sculpture made by the German artist Käthe Kollwitz. You can read the article here.
There are only a handful of German War cemeteries in Belgium. This one is located a couple of kilometers of Vladslo, not far from Diksmuide. It contains the remains of more than 25.000 German soldiers. Here are some shots of the cemetery itself.
